Bengaluru, July 28 -- The much-awaited expansion of the DK Shivakumar-led Karnataka Cabinet entered its decisive phase on Tuesday, with the Congress high command expected to finalise the list of new ministers at a crucial meeting in New Delhi amid intense lobbying by aspirants.

Congress Working Committee (CWC) member and former Chief Minister Siddaramaiah said all decisions on the Cabinet expansion were likely to be taken at a meeting scheduled later in the night.

"There is a meeting tonight. Everything will probably be finalised," Siddaramaiah told reporters in Mysuru. On the date of the swearing-in, he said the announcement would be made by Chief Minister D.K. Shivakumar.
